Garand Thumb, with insights from Mike Jones of GunMagWarehouse, provides a practical guide for first-time handgun buyers. The video emphasizes the effectiveness of modern 9mm ammunition, discusses various trigger systems (DA/SA, SAO, Striker-fired), and compares frame materials. It highlights reliable brands and recommends the Glock 19 or 45 as a versatile option, stressing the critical importance of professional training for safe and effective firearm use.

Quick Summary

Garand Thumb recommends the 9mm caliber for most handgun users due to its effectiveness, lower recoil, and cost-efficiency for practice compared to larger calibers like .45 ACP. He also highlights the importance of professional training and discusses various trigger systems (DA/SA, SAO, Striker-fired) and frame materials (metal vs. polymer) to help viewers make an informed choice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What caliber does Garand Thumb recommend for most handgun users?

Garand Thumb strongly recommends the 9mm caliber for most users. He explains that modern 9mm ammunition is as effective as .45 ACP, while being more affordable for practice and offering lower recoil, which aids in accuracy and faster follow-up shots.

What are the key differences between DA/SA, SAO, and Striker-fired trigger systems?

DA/SA triggers have a long, heavy first pull and a short, light subsequent pull. SAO triggers offer a consistent, crisp pull for every shot. Striker-fired systems lack an external hammer and rely on internal mechanisms, often providing a different feel compared to hammer-fired pistols.

Which handguns are recommended for beginners or as versatile options?

For beginners or those seeking a versatile handgun, the Glock 19 or Glock 45 are frequently recommended. They are considered 'jack of all trades' firearms suitable for duty, concealed carry, and competition, known for their reliability and simplicity.

Why is professional firearm training emphasized in the video?

Professional training is deemed absolutely essential for safety and effectiveness. It ensures proper handling, safe storage, accurate shooting, and understanding of legal responsibilities, mitigating risks associated with firearm ownership.
